Doha to Host for Asian Indoor Athletics in February


(MENAFN- Qatar News Agency) Qatar will host Asian Indoor Athletics Championship from February 19-21 in Aspire with 450 athletes representing 36 countries taking part.

President of the Asian and Qatari Athletics Association Dahlan Al Hamad held a press conference in Doha today and expressed the association's delight at hosting the event. He also extended his congratulations to the country's leadership and the Qatari people on the National Day, which was celebrated last Friday.

He said that hosting the event is in line of Qatar National Vision 2030, which aspires to holding prominent international sporting events. Al Hamad said that the Qatari association has good experience in organizing events and will help them well as they prepare for hosting the 2019 World Championships in Athletics.

He expected that total number of delegates to reach 600 people. He added that Qatar will participate with 25 athletes to follow up on their strong performance Guangzhou in China where Qatar won five gold medals, one more than China.

The Qatari team is one of the youngest in the competition and Al Hamad pledged that the Qatari Association will keep on investing in youth. On female participation in the competition, he said that the Qatari association has always encouraged women to take parts in sporting events. He added that their aim was to have a female champion representing Qatar in international sporting events.
